Morocco’s global media coverage has increased sharply, with GDELT recording 289 mentions in a recent window—three times the usual baseline. This surge indicates heightened international focus on Morocco, though the reasons remain unclear.
Morocco’s media coverage has experienced a significant increase, with GDELT reporting a total of 289 mentions in a recent time window—three times the typical baseline. This rise in international attention is part of a broader trend, as Morocco has been increasingly featured in global coverage. This surge in international media attention underscores a growing global focus on Morocco, though the specific reasons for this increase are still unclear.
According to GDELT, an influential media monitoring database, Morocco has been mentioned 289 times in a recent period, representing a threefold rise compared to its usual media presence. The surge has been observed across multiple regions and news outlets, indicating broad international interest.
